WebDiagnosis of autism spectrum disorder To get a diagnosis of ASD, you usually need an assessment by a specialist team. This might include doctors, psychologists, speech and language therapists and other health professionals. WebHow is ASD diagnosed? If your doctor thinks you have ASD, they will refer you to a specialist to confirm the diagnosis. This may be a paediatrician, a psychiatrist or a psychologist. The specialist uses a set of standard tests to make a diagnosis. Web26 de ago. de 2024 · You can request an autism screening anytime from your doctor or your states Early Intervention program. Web31 de mar. de 2024 · Diagnosing autism spectrum disorder (ASD) can be difficult because there is no medical test, like a blood test, to diagnose the disorder. Doctors look at the … Web29 de jun. de 2024 · Informal autism screenings can cost anywhere from $0 - $500, while formal diagnostic tests can cost up to $5,000 without insurance. Your out-of-pocket costs for autism screening can differ drastically depending on the method of screening, your insurance coverage, and the facility you are going to.
